Stranded Hikers Rescued In Bradbury

BRADBURY (CBSLA.com) — Two stranded hikers were airlifted to safety Tuesday in the hills above Bradbury.

SKY9's Kevin Takumi reports two surveyors issued a distress call to 911 from the area, just north of Duarte, where temperatures reached the high 90s Tuesday.

Sheriff's picked up both of the hikers, who were expected to be transported to medics below.

The hikers were reportedly in fair condition.
